Do #1: Communicate Openly

Tips for a Successful Marriage - Communicate Openly

Good communication is key to a successful marriage. Talk about your day, your feelings, and your dreams. Be open and honest with each other. When you share your thoughts and listen to your partner, it makes you feel closer. Always take time to talk and really listen. This helps to solve problems and keeps your bond strong.

Don’t #1: Keep Secrets

Secrets can hurt a marriage. Always be truthful and open with your spouse. If you hide things, it can create mistrust. Being honest, even about small things, shows respect and builds trust. Remember, honesty is always the best policy in a successful marriage.

Do #2: Spend Quality Time Together

Tips for a Successful Marriage - Spend Quality Time Together

Make time for each other. Whether it’s a date night or a simple walk, spending quality time together strengthens your bond. Enjoy activities that you both love. It’s important to make memories and enjoy each other’s company. This helps in building a strong and successful marriage.

Don’t #2: Neglect Each Other

Don’t let busy schedules keep you apart. Always find time to connect and be present. Neglecting each other can make you feel distant. Make sure to prioritize your relationship. A successful marriage needs attention and care.

Do #3: Show Appreciation

Tips for a Successful Marriage - Show Appreciation

Appreciate the little things your partner does. Say thank you often and show your love. A simple thank you can mean a lot. It shows that you notice and value each other’s efforts. Appreciation keeps the love alive and helps maintain a successful marriage.

Don’t #3: Take Each Other for Granted

Don’t forget to acknowledge your spouse’s efforts. Show that you notice and care. Taking each other for granted can lead to feelings of resentment. Always remember to appreciate your partner for who they are and what they do.

Do #4: Support Each Other

Be there for your spouse in good times and bad. Support their dreams and help them through tough times. A successful marriage is about being a team. Encourage and support each other’s goals and ambitions. This builds a strong partnership.

Don’t #4: Criticize Harshly

Avoid harsh criticism. Be constructive and supportive instead. Harsh words can hurt and cause distance. Always choose your words carefully and aim to uplift your partner. Positive reinforcement helps in building a successful marriage.
